"TCG Rulings

  • "Dark Armed Dragon" can still be Special Summoned while there are non-DARK monsters in your Graveyard.[1]
  • "Dark Armed Dragon's" effect that destroys 1 card is an Ignition Effect. Removing 1 DARK monster from play is a cost.[1]
  • "Dark Armed Dragon" cannot be Special Summoned from the Graveyard, even if it was properly Summoned beforehand.[1] "

"Dark Armed Dragon" cannot be Special Summoned, under any circumstance. The only exception is through its Summoning Condition, which allows you to Special Summon it from your hand while you have exactly three DARK monsters in your Graveyard.
The effect of "The Dark Creator" is not "Dark Armed Dragon"'s Summon Condition, so it doesn't work.
